What a Big News Day in Half Moon Bay Looks Like
April 9, 2006 - permalink

Only fifteen minutes or so before taking this picture, we had walked right past on our way elsewhere, taking note of the usual packed house of folks enjoying brunch at the Main Street Grill on what seemed like just another typical Sunday afternoon in Half Moon Bay.

Yes, that's a Jeep ... backed into the front of the restaurant.

Jeep backed into the front of the Main Street Grill in Half Moon Bay - April 9, 2006

Fortunately, and incredibly, no one was badly hurt. The story circulating on the sidewalk was that a stuck accelerator pedal had supposedly caused the accident. In any case, the jeep apparently got a good head start from the parking lot across the street -- though even knowing that I'm still amazed at the damage it managed to do. More impressive still was watching the tow truck operator drive it up the ramp of his flat-bed rig after tugging it loose from the structure, with one front wheel locked and dragging a flat tire.
